"If I recall my Baltimore Catechism, nothing was said about "financially." Maybe that was Vatican II ?"
http://www.catholicity.com/baltimore-catechism/lesson22.html "297. What is meant by the commandment to contribute to the support of the Church?
By the commandment to contribute to the support of the Church is meant that each of us is obliged to bear his fair share of the financial burden of the Holy See, of the diocese, and of the parish.
So also the Lord directed that those who preach the gospel should have their living from the gospel. (I Corinthians 9:14)"
